Biliary colic, also known as symptomatic cholelithiasis, a gallbladder attack or gallstone attack, is when a colic (sudden pain) occurs due to a gallstone temporarily blocking the cystic duct. [1] Typically, the pain is in the right upper part of the abdomen, and can be severe. [2]

Gastroesophageal reflux disease (GERD) or gastro-oesophageal reflux disease (GORD) is a chronic upper gastrointestinal disease in which stomach content persistently and regularly flows up into the esophagus, resulting in symptoms and/or complications. Abdominal angina is abdominal pain after eating caused by a reduction of blood flow to inferior mesenteric artery (IMA), celiac trunk, superior mesenteric arteries (SMA), or the surrounding organs. Esophageal rupture, in Boerhaave syndrome, is thought to be the result of a sudden rise in internal esophageal pressure produced during vomiting, as a result of neuromuscular incoordination causing failure of the cricopharyngeus muscle (a sphincter within the pharynx) to relax.
